I'll liberate Kwara from modern colonisers - APC gov candidate

Date: 2018-10-11

The Kwara State governorship candidate of the All Progressives Congress, Alhaji Abdulrahman Abdulrasaq, on Wednesday said he would liberate the residents of Kwara State from what he called modern colonisers.

In a statement, he said he would initiate and implement policies and programmes that would transform the state, improve the welfare of the residents and create an environment conducive to business growth and security as well as wealth and employment creation.

He said, "We have just achieved yet another milestone in the process of liberating our dearest state from the clutches of modern-day colonisers. By a collective decision, you have elected me as the one to front the struggle for our emancipation.

"The struggle to liberate Kwara is a cause I have consistently devoted my strength, sincere comradeship and resources to, for a very long time. "

He added, "Our people have suffered for too long, begging for a drop of an ocean that actually belongs to them. This is the time we come together to end their pain.

"Those who have sat on our commonwealth for long know that to liberate a people, they must first be empowered. That is why they stop at nothing to make sure the majority of Kwarans remain dependent on them."

The Chairman, Kwara State Liberation Group, Dr Amuda Aluko, said the emergence of the billionaire oil mogul, Abdulrazaq, as the governorship candidate had provided a formidable force for the APC to defeat the Peoples Democratic Party.

He said Kwara State was set to be liberated from the current political leadership headed by the Senate President, Dr Bukola Saraki.

Aluko, who is the Tafida of Ilorin, in an interview with our correspondent, said all the governorship aspirants from Kwara Central had pledged to cooperate with Abdulrazaq to ensure victory for the party in the forthcoming elections.
